Enthusiasts of adrenaline-fueled survival shows and psychological thrillers can now rejoice: the eagerly awaited third season of 'Alice in Borderland' is officially in the making. The show, which has enthralled international viewers with its harrowing games, brain-twisting suspense, and thrilling narrative, will be returning in September 2025.The confirmation of Season 3's arrival came in the form of a mysterious social media update, which read, "Wahi bachega, jo-ker dikhaega." This roughly translates to "Only those who show will survive" and is a nod to the Joker card that ended Season 2. The mysterious appearance of the card has led to fan speculations and is likely to play a central part in the next season's plot. Though the exact premiere date hasn't been made public as of yet, September 2025 has been established, leaving all the fan-favorite speculators and rerun-watchers sufficient time to mull and repeat over old times.Following its precedent, the new season will be found only on a leading streaming service of Netflix , so fans everywhere can experience the action at the same time. For those who prefer to get caught up or revisit the tale, Seasons 1 and 2 are now streaming, so it is simple for both new and old fans to get ready for the next installment.At its most basic, 'Alice in Borderland' follows the exploits of Arisu, a young guy who is unexpectedly transferred alongside a group of individuals to a parallel universe of Tokyo. To survive, they must participate in a series of lethal games, each assigned a playing card indicating its level and type. The admission fees are life or death, and each contest tests the players' physical and psychological boundaries.The show is recognized for its imaginative game concepts, emotional resonance, and exploration of the human psyche under extreme strain. The playing card concept has been recurring throughout the series, with each season increasing the complexity and risk of challenges.With the Joker card on the table, viewers can prepare themselves for a new batch of unpredictable games and even greater emotional stakes. The next season guarantees not just new dangers but also the chance of long-sought resolutions to some of the series' most complicated enigmas. The revelation of the Joker card's introduction suggests a change in the game's dynamics, perhaps shifting the affinities and strategies of the surviving players.As the release date approaches, anticipation is building for what could be the most thrilling season yet. ‘Kapil Sharma was being exploited by Comedy Circus, he didn't have an identity': Navjot Singh Sidhu played central role in comedian's success

Former cricketer Navjot Singh Sidhu participated in the reality show Bigg Boss in 2012. He recently shared that the only reason he did the show was money. Sidhu shared that his career as politician wasn't lucrative enough for him to build his dream house in Amritsar. 'Bigg Boss gave a lucrative offer,' said Navjot Singh Sidhu. He will soon return on Kapil Sharma's show on Netflix. He shared a detailed vlog on his YouTube channel, where he also opened up about his Bigg Boss stint. 'People cannot go to Bigg Boss and comeback without spoiling their reputation. However, I took up that challenge because I needed money to build a house in Amritsar. I wouldn't have been able to build a house with what I earned from being a politician,' he said. He added, 'Bigg Boss was an opportunity for me to earn money. They had a very lucrative offer. I told them my charges for the first month, second month and third month. However, they could afford me just for a month. And I was out after the first month. In that one month's time I never said a word against anybody in the house. I managed to return from the house without harming my reputation in the society. This opened many doors for me.' ALSO READ | Thug Life box office collection day 7: Mani Ratnam delivers his first flop in 10 years, Kamal Haasan-starrer falls short of Baby John, Sikandar Post his stint in Bigg Boss, Navjot Singh Sidhu received offers from Star Sports and Colors. He said, 'Star Sports offered me commentator's job. Colors put a condition before Kapil Sharma to sponsor his independent show: 'Bring Navjot Singh Sidhu as your permanent guest'.' Navjot Singh Sidhu said he was the only reason behind Kapil Sharma getting an independent show after being exploited in Comedy Circus. He said, ''Kapil Sharma rose to fame after he appeared in the show Laughter Challenge. Later, he was exploited in Comedy Circus, he didn't have an identity of his own. Kapil Sharma came to me and said, 'Paaji, I have a request. If you will agree to be part of my show, they will give me an independent show.' I was like who, 'He said Raj Nayak sahab'. Raj Nayak was the head of Colors back then. He wanted me to be the judge of the show. He wanted me as he wanted to increase the channel's TRP. We met over breakfast and I agreed to do it.' A few days ago, the makers of The Great Indian Kapil Show took to the official Instagram handle of Netflix and shared the news about Navjot Singh Sidhu's return to the comedian's show after a gap of nearly six years. The news has created excitement in fans. The former cricketer was part of Kapil Sharma's shows on Colors and Sony Entertainment Television from 2012 to 2019. He quit the show after his controversial remark on the Pulwama Attack. The former cricketer will now return as the show's permanent guest alongside actress Archana Puran Singh. The Great Indian Kapil Show season 3 will premiere on June 21.

'Stranger Things': The spinoff animated version to hit the screens soon; the creators announce new characters

The beloved 'Stranger Things' series would not just be returning on the screens on New Year's Eve, this time - it's animated. The show is about to get a spinoff series set in the icy winter of '85. 'Stranger Things: Tales from '85' During the Annecy Film Festival on Wednesday, Netflix announced the details about the animated spinoff series, 'Stranger Things: Tales From '85.' Set between seasons 2 and 3 of the original series, it would bring back the familiar faces from the upside-down universe, in addition to a new character, according to The Hollywood Reporter. Meet the new character... Joining the force, Nikki is the mohawk-wearing, tough girl with a broody attitude to fight the monsters and solve the paranormal mystery of the town. The official logline states, 'Welcome back to Hawkins in the stark winter of 1985, where the original characters must fight new monsters and unravel a paranormal mystery terrorizing their town in Stranger Things: Tales From '85, an epic new animated series.' Animation is inspired by... The team and I, we've been working really, really hard to make sure that we capture the very thing that makes 'Stranger Things' what it is,' The executive producer, Eric Robles, said. He further revealed that he originally came up with the idea when he thought of the 80s cartoon series such as Scooby Doo, The Real Ghostbusters, Masters of the Universe, and Dungeons and Dragons. However, the final designs landed far away from them. Inspired by the famed 'Spider-Man: Across the Spider-Verse,' the spookiness revolves around the character designs from Meybis Ruiz Cruz (Entergalactic). The new monsters adding to the animated series are pumpkin zombies and a toothy snow shark , which are designed by Carlos Huante. The exact release date has not been revealed yet; however, Netflix said that 'Stranger Things: Tales From '85' would be released sometime in 2026.
